Hi all, I have a murray 14.5 horse power v twin model #: 400707-1221-01

My mower will only run on starter fluid when it is sprayed into the carburetor. I have rebuilt the carburetor, changed the gas cap, changed the gas in the tank and added heat in case of water in the lines, and finally replaced both head gaskets to no avail. I am at a total loss and would appreciate some advice.

Choke not fully closing so there is not enough suction to pull fuel into engine.

If it will run continuously as long as you spray starting fluid...the carb is still plugged up inside.
 
Does the carb have a solenoid on it ?
If so check it is working.
If you have a compressor or a cheap blower type spray painting set up pull the carb off but leave the fuel line on & run air through the carb.
If the carb is working and the solenoid is dissengaging fuel vapour will blow out of the carb.
And of course no ciggies, naked flames etc etc etc.
 
Don't know the fuel system on your mower. But if you have a fuel pump and if it doesn't hold gas pressure to the carburetor you will have this problem.
